Inuyashiki

Inuyashiki ( い ぬ や し き Inuyashiki ) - Japanese manga in the genre of science fiction , the author and illustrator of which is Hiroya Oku . The first chapter was released in January 2014 in the Evening Magazine, the last chapter was released in July 2017. A total of 10 volumes of manga were released [1] . Based on the manga, the MAPPA studio released an 11-series anime series, which was broadcast on the Japanese Fuji TV channel from October 12 to December 22, 2017.

Story

Inuyashiki Itiro is an ordinary, elderly office clerk and an exemplary family man. However, family members did not seem to notice him; children were ashamed of his poverty by the standards of the middle class. Therefore, the old man suffers from loneliness. Once, while walking in a park, an alien ship accidentally destroys him and another young man, but in order not to leave his tracks, the ship creates two cyborgs in place, possessing the appearance and memory of those killed. The new Inuyasiki gradually learns to control his new body and decides to save the victims of attacks and sick people. However, another newly-made cyborg - Hiro Shishigami, on the contrary, begins to kill people for sake of personal pleasure, wreak havoc, and then decides to destroy the entire population of Japan. Inuyasiki is the only one who can stop a new threat.

Media

Manga

The first chapter of the manga was released in January 2014 in the Evening magazine, the last chapter was released in July 2017. A total of 10 volumes of manga were released [1] . Kodansha Comics , a division of Kodansha, published manga in English [5] , while Crunchyroll published digital chapters [6] .

Anime

The anime- adaptation of manga, released by MAPPA, began its broadcast on October 12, 2017, and the announcement of full-length films with the participation of live actors in 2018 was also held [7] . The opening theme for the anime is “My Hero”, which is performed by the Japanese rock band Man with a Mission [2] . The closing theme - “Ai o Oshietekureta Kimi e” ( 愛 を 教 え て く れ た 君 へ , “To You Who Taught Me Love”) is performed by Qaijff [4] . The anime was licensed by Amazon to be shown on Amazon Prime Video in Japan and beyond. Anime was also broadcast on Anime Strike in the US [8] .

Feature Film

On December 21, 2017, a trailer for the same-name full-length film based on the Inuyashiki manga was published on the Internet . The film will be released on April 20, 2018, directed by Shinsuke Sato , who previously directed the Ganz movie. In the role of Isuyushiki Itiro, Noritake Kinashi plays, and in the role of Shishigami Hiro, Takeru Sato [9] [10] .

Perception

According to Oricon , the second volume of the manga took 18th place in the list of best-selling manga [11] and as of November 2, 2014, 76,886 copies were sold [12] . The third volume took 15th place and as of March 1, 2015, 74,974 copies of it were sold [13] . Due to the low sales of manga, Oku, the author of the work decides to end the story on volume 10 [14] [15] .

Inuyashiki became one of the works that the jury selected at the 18th Japan Media Arts Festival [16] , also the manga was nominated for the best comic strip, at the 44th prairie ceremony of the International Comic Festival in Angouleme [17] .

Criticism

Toshi Nakamura from the Kotaku website noted the similarity of the plot formula to the Gantz manga, an early work by Hiroi Oku, in particular the protagonist spending his weekdays. It turns out that he is in a strange situation for himself, he must immediately master new rules and strategies for survival. The main character is a good character, it’s nice to watch him bravely deal with thugs. Manga immerses the reader in exciting events and storyfights, while maintaining a secret around what is happening. Although some storylines last painfully long. Gantz also suffered from the same sins [18] .
